Longevity is an expectation that the most commonly spoken in the anniversary celebration. Not enough just to hope, longevity should be realized with a healthy lifestyle as it is applied in some countries such as Macau and Israel.
Healthy lifestyle is the most widely adopted low-fat diets and calories, such as in Spain and Switzerland. Reducing stress levels is also a wise step to maintain health, as applied in Australia and Iceland.
Learn more, is he good habits are exemplary of the countries with highest life expectancy, as quoted by The Sun on Thursday (17/02/2011).
Macau (life expectancy: 81 years)A strong economy is the secret of longevity in Macau, which get a lot of foreign exchange from the tourism industry. High welfare make its citizens more capable of accessing health services.
Iceland (life expectancy: 82.5 years)Rule of employment in this country give pause long enough lunch break, so the stress levels of employees is relatively low. Communities in this country also has a tradition of eating dried seaweed that is said to reduce fat absorption by up to 75 percent.
Switzerland (life expectancy: 82.5 years)The secret of longevity of the elderly in Switzerland is the habit of eating bread wheat, which has a low glucose index so that the stomach does not feel hungry sooner. Other types of food that is quite popular in Switzerland is the dark chocolate rich in antioxidants that can slow the aging process.
Australia (life expectancy: 82 years)In this country, employees are rarely required to work overtime so have more time to rest at home. At recess, workers more often out to lunch, so get more benefit from sunlight.
France (life expectancy: 82 years)The high life expectancy in France one of which is triggered by the magnitude of the cancer treatment budget of Rp 13 trillion / year. With a budget of that size, cure rates of cancer in France, including one of the best in the world. Another secret is eating lots of spiced onions, thus reducing the risk of diabetes and blood clots.
Japan (life expectancy 83.5 years)The secret of longevity of the Japanese one is warm sake, a type of alcoholic beverage that is claimed to smooth blood circulation. Typical Japanese fermented rice, Miso is also good for health because it contains many minerals, especially zinc.
Sweden (life expectancy: 82 years)The bartender in this country are generally trained to detect visitors who began drinking due to drinking. Before there was a poisoning, the waiters can limit orders are not a lot of alcohol so that deaths due to overdose.
Spain (life expectancy: 82 years)Mediterranean diet which is dominated by olive oil, vegetables and fruits is key to healthy people of Spain. Very restricted fat intake may reduce risks of diseases such as asthma, allergies, heart attacks and dementia.
Israel (life expectancy 81 years)Processed products made from milk are the main menu of Israelis for breakfast. Low-fat cheese is a healthy source of protein, can prevent some types of lethal cancers, especially that triggered by fat.
